Willis Road at Carpenter reopened in York Township following construction
The Washtenaw County Road Commission re-opened Willis Road east and west of Carpenter Road in York Township today following an intersection construction project.
Most of the road work is done, and the overall project is scheduled to be completed by mid-October, the Road Commission said in a press release.
The Road Commission said there will still be daytime lane closures as necessary to finish the project, and delays can be expected.
